Dear Git users,

It is my pleasure to announce that Git for Windows 2.9.0 is available from:

	https://git-for-windows.github.io/

Changes since Git for Windows v2.8.4 (June 7th 2016)

Bug Fixes

  • When running git gc --aggressive or git repack -ald in the presence
    of multiple pack files, the command still had open handles to the
    pack files it wanted to remove. This has been fixed.
